Government Announces Temporary Closure of Educational Institutions Due to Heavy Rainfall

Agartala: August 21: In response to the ongoing situation and heavy rainfall, the government has declared a two-day closure of all schools on the 21st and 22nd of August. Additionally, all colleges will remain closed on the 21st of August. This decision aims to ensure the safety of students, teachers, and staff.

Chief Minister Dr. Manik Saha announced the closures on social media, urging everyone to stay safe and adhere to the instructions provided.
